The Saudi Arabian Boxing Scene: A Rising Force

Saudi Arabia has been making waves in the sports world, and boxing is no exception. Over the past few years, the Kingdom has invested heavily in bringing major boxing events to its cities. Think about it: hosting high-profile fights not only puts Saudi Arabia on the global sports map but also boosts its tourism and economy. It's a win-win situation! The country offers state-of-the-art facilities and a growing fan base eager to witness world-class boxing. This strategic move aligns with Saudi Arabia's Vision 2030, which aims to diversify the economy and enhance its international standing. By hosting events like these, they're showing the world they're serious about becoming a major player in sports. And with the kind of money and resources they're bringing to the table, it's hard not to take notice. Big names, big venues, and a whole lot of excitement – Saudi Arabia is quickly becoming a boxing destination to watch.

The Future of Boxing in Saudi Arabia

Saudi Arabia's growing involvement in boxing is not just a one-off thing; it's a sign of things to come. The Kingdom has big plans for the future of sports, and boxing is a key part of that vision. By investing in state-of-the-art facilities and attracting top-tier talent, Saudi Arabia is positioning itself as a major player in the global boxing scene. This could lead to more opportunities for fighters from around the world, as well as increased exposure for the sport in the Middle East. It could also lead to the development of local talent, as young Saudi boxers are inspired to pursue their dreams. Of course, there are also challenges to overcome, such as addressing concerns about human rights and ensuring that the events are run ethically and transparently. But if Saudi Arabia can successfully navigate these challenges, it has the potential to become a major hub for boxing, rivaling traditional powerhouses like Las Vegas and New York. The future of boxing in Saudi Arabia is bright, and it will be exciting to see how it unfolds in the years to come.
